Software Testing provides the independent view of the software for allowing the business by understanding the risks of software implementation. These testing techniques include the executing a program with the intent of finding software bugs. For freshers who are starting their career in IT industry, they can join in the Software Testing Training in Chennai. They need to deliver the quality products has become the goal for software testing companies.

When it comes to the knowledge, skills, and abilities, technical competencies with the typically list on top of the software testers. This is all about the ability to think reason and communicate effectively.  These skills can build credibility from the other professionals who are involved in software development.

Analytical and logical thinking

A software tester should have to check how to resolve the errors because finding the errors is not the job of the software tester. For creating the good test reports, this will break the complex software system into smaller units. The tester must have to know the mindset of users while creating the software or application.

The tester must be more effective while testing; he must be able to analyze all the possible scenarios. They must have the capacity to solve the problems for developing the strategy to validate it. They are creating and validating the situations by testing the applications under test, before presenting to the customers.

Scope for Software testing professionals

Many of the companies are hiring the testing professionals for testing their web applications. If the programmer who was having the testing skills, he can be hired easily. So it makes the advantage for the programmer who knows the testing. At present, the testers are having the huge demand in IT industry with the high pay scale. A Java programmer has the good advantage to learn the Testing Training in Chennai.

The testers who are good at testing have the analytical, thinking and best investigative skills. Many of the testers have a good communication and deep understanding of the web application. They analyze the bugs at the web application. They have some of the technical skills such as system administration, databases, and networks.

By having some programming experience will help the software tester. Testers who are having the good coding practices can communicate with the development. They can communicate with both the white and black box testing.

I hope this article will provide you the complete understanding of why testing skills are important and why programmers should learn the testing. For more interesting articles about Software Testing, stay connected with us!